Transaction 812993fd56618faf6f60f07f2b9617fc53c28d8fa4a1de2eef2b9efda8fade90
1 Input
1 Output
-
812993fd56618faf6f60f07f2b9617fc53c28d8fa4a1de2eef2b9efda8fade90:0
- value
- 12897029
- script pubkey
- OP_0 OP_PUSHBYTES_20 56d1b8a16facda7fd3bd83789754e354e213fed0
- address
- bc1q2mgm3gt04nd8l5aasdufw48r2n3p8lksjdk77s